Property Tax Comparison
Property taxes are collected by local governments and used to fund schools, infrastructure, and other local services. They're typically based on the assessed value of your property.
Our property tax estimates are based on:
- U.S. median home value: $419,200 (2023 data)
- Local effective tax rates for both cities
Sedona, AZ
$2,037
Based on a $419,200 home
Rate: 0.4860%
Navajo dam, NM
$2,829
Based on a $419,200 home
Rate: 0.6748%
Data | Sedona, AZ | Navajo dam, NM |
---|---|---|
Effective Property Tax Rate | 0.4860% | 0.6748% |
Estimated Property Tax | $2,037 | $2,829 |
Home Value Used | $419,200 | $419,200 |
Comparison: Property taxes in Sedona, AZ are $791 lower than in Navajo dam, NM for the same home value.
State Income Tax Comparison
Income tax rates and brackets vary by state, impacting residents' overall tax burden. The estimates below are based on standard deductions and typical filing scenarios.
Our income tax estimates consider:
- Single filer: $100,000 annual income
- Married couple: $200,000 combined income
- Median income: $80,600 annual income
AZ
2.5%
Single: $2,500
Married: $4,500
NM
1.7%-5.9%
Single: $4,090
Married: $7,362
Data | AZ | NM |
---|---|---|
Tax Rate | 2.5% | 1.7%-5.9% |
Single Filer ($100k) | $2,500 | $4,090 |
Married Couple ($200k) | $4,500 | $7,362 |
Median Income ($80.6k) | $2,015 | $3,950 |
Comparison: Income taxes in AZ are $1,935 lower than in NM for the median household income.
Sales Tax Comparison
Sales tax rates vary by location and can have a significant impact on your day-to-day expenses. These include state, county, city, and special district taxes that together form the total sales tax rate.
Our sales tax estimates consider:
- Average household taxable spending: $15,500 per year
- Combined state and local rates for both cities
Sedona, AZ
10.900%
Combined rate
Annual sales tax: $1689
(Based on $15,500 spending)
Navajo dam, NM
9.438%
Combined rate
Annual sales tax: $1462
(Based on $15,500 spending)
Data | Sedona, AZ | Navajo dam, NM |
---|---|---|
State Sales Tax | 5.60% | 4.88% |
Combined Sales Tax | 10.900% | 9.438% |
Annual Tax Amount | $1,689 | $1,462 |
Comparison: Shopping in Navajo dam, NM costs $227 less in annual sales tax than in Sedona, AZ for the average household.
